I've seen a audio popping using Test 5 UV under certain circumstances.

Test 1:
Phone State: Test 5 UV kernel, Super Clean 0.4 ROM, on battery
Audio Player: Stock player
Load application: Angry Birds
Result: Start the audio player and then start angry birds. No noticeable audio pops at any time.

Test 2:
Phone State: Test 5 UV kernel, Super Clean 0.4 ROM, on battery
Audio Player: Pandora
Load application: Angry Birds
Result: Start Pandora and then go back to the home screen. Start Angry Birds. Pops begin after ~1 minute of play and continue after exiting Angry Birds. The pops seem to clear up if the screen is turned off and clear up completely in ~1 minute.

It does seem to be a load issue. How much of a load Pandora+Angry Birds versus Stock Player+Angry Birds is unknown to me. I wonder if running the stock player and trying to put a bigger load on the phone would bring out the same issue with the stock player. I'll test more when I have a little more time.
